titleOfInvention Detect the method and agents useful for same of half lactadherin -1 in blood
abstract The present invention provides a kind of method and agents useful for same of detection sample to be tested half lactadherin 1 especially in blood, the method for the present invention includes:Using the gold nanorods of Lactose-modified as probe, it is made to contact mixing with sample to be tested, 20~37 DEG C of maintenance system temperature stands 10 minutes to 2 hours, half lactadherin 1 is detected by detecting the color of mixed system.The present invention is with the gold nanorods (Lac GNRs) of Lactose-modified for probe, using ultraviolet-visible near infrared spectrometer as detection means, efficient and special detection is carried out to gelactin 1 in molecular level and cellular level, and the galectin 1 in blood of human body is accurately detected, make a kind of means of cancer metastasis early monitoring.
